Our bumper design reflects the homework we've put in.
High quality 19mm Baltic Birch plywood from Commonwealth Plywood forms the structure of our bumpers. In the picture you can see there is an L piece -this is cut from plywood allowing us to reinforce the corners with the grain going 90 degrees. Fingerjoints are used to ensure a strong fit.
Our pool noodles provide the cushioning we want on impact with another robot. Due to the variable sizes we purchase them in the summer and take a measuring tape into the store to ensure we have a consistent diameter!
Inspired by the Rebels (2702) we developed a toolless system for installing our bumpers. These plates are mounted to the drive train and bolts that are secured to the bumpers slide into place allowing us to hand tighten the bolt securing the washer and preventing the bumper from shifting.
